Recommended Attire
While on the helicopter and during casual outings, resort wear is acceptable—think sundresses, lightweight shorts, and breathable tops. However, when visiting villages or cultural sites, opt for clothing that covers your shoulders and knees. This demonstrates respect for local customs. Drone Regulations
If you’re considering bringing a drone for aerial photography, be aware of local regulations. Drone use in Indonesia requires a permit, and specific areas may have restrictions. Always check with local authorities to ensure compliance and respect for wildlife and privacy.

First Aid Kit
Pack a compact first aid kit that includes essentials like band-aids, antiseptic wipes, and any personal medications. Insect repellent is crucial to ward off mosquitoes, especially in the evenings. Antihistamines can also be helpful if you have allergies.
Travel Insurance
Prior to your trip, consider purchasing travel insurance that covers medical emergencies and trip cancellations. Ensure it includes coverage for helicopter tours, as some standard policies may not. Safety is paramount, and being prepared adds peace of mind to your adventure.

Final Touches Before You Go
As you finalize your packing list, ensure you have all travel documents, including your passport, visa (if required), and any confirmations for your helicopter tour. Organizing these items in a travel wallet can help streamline your airport experience.
Consider downloading offline maps or a translation app to assist during your stay in Indonesia. While many locals speak English, having a translation app can facilitate communication and enhance your interactions.
